MySQL精要:高效设计与跨语言连接实战
|
2025AI生成的视觉方案,仅供参考 作为一名加载优化师,我深知数据库在系统性能中的关键作用。MySQL作为最常用的开源关系型数据库之一,其设计与连接方式直接影响着应用的响应速度和资源利用率。高效的设计是MySQL性能的基础。合理的表结构、索引策略以及数据类型选择,能够显著减少查询时间并降低存储开销。避免过度规范化或反规范化,根据业务场景找到平衡点,是优化的第一步。 跨语言连接是现代开发中常见的需求。无论是Python、Java还是Node.js,连接MySQL时都需要关注驱动的选择与配置。使用成熟的连接池技术,可以有效管理数据库连接,避免资源浪费和性能瓶颈。 SQL语句的优化同样不可忽视。通过分析执行计划,识别全表扫描和慢查询,针对性地调整索引或重写查询逻辑,能带来可观的性能提升。同时,避免在应用层进行复杂的计算,将工作交给数据库处理,往往更高效。 监控与调优是一个持续的过程。利用MySQL自带的监控工具或第三方平台,实时跟踪连接数、缓存命中率和查询延迟,有助于及时发现潜在问题。定期清理冗余数据和重建索引,也是保持系统稳定的重要手段。 在实际项目中,合理规划数据库架构,并结合不同编程语言的特点进行适配,是实现高性能应用的关键。掌握这些技巧,不仅能提升系统效率,还能为后续扩展打下坚实基础。 (编辑:百科站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

